What does "cunning" mean?

  1. adjective Clever in a sly or deceptive way, skilled at getting what you want through trickery.
    "The fox is often portrayed as a cunning animal in folk tales."
  2. noun Skill in deceiving or manipulating others; craftiness.
    "He survived on the streets through sheer cunning."

cunning in a sentence

  • The fox is often portrayed as a cunning animal in folk tales.
  • It was a cunning plan to distract the guards while they slipped past.
  • He survived on the streets through sheer cunning.
